<strong>Vinexpo</strong> Launches<br />
Shanghai Exhibition<br />
New event coincides with wine consumption<br />
boom in China<br />

The first ever <strong>Vinexpo</strong> Shanghai will<br />
take place from October 23-25, <strong>2019</strong><br />
at the prestigious Shanghai World<br />
Expo Exhibition & Convention Center<br />
(SWEECC).<br />
A biennial event, the new mainland Chinabased<br />
exhibition will be a key pillar in <strong>Vinexpo</strong><br />
group’s global expansion strategy. Alongside<br />
<strong>Vinexpo</strong> Hong Kong, it also crystallises<br />
<strong>Vinexpo</strong>’s ambition to be present in China<br />
every year.<br />
Commenting, Christophe Navarre, President<br />
of the <strong>Vinexpo</strong> Supervisory Board, said: “For<br />
37 years, the <strong>Vinexpo</strong> brand has raised the<br />
profile of the wine and spirits sector around<br />
the world, becoming the sector’s international<br />
partner. <strong>Vinexpo</strong> Shanghai will complement<br />
our successful Hong Kong exhibition and take<br />
us a step further in penetrating deeper into<br />
the Chinese market.”<br />
The establishment of a new <strong>Vinexpo</strong> event<br />
in Shanghai correlates with the remarkable<br />
growth of wine consumption in China, with<br />
the market set to increase by over a third to<br />
nearly $23bn over the 2016-2021 period – as<br />
revealed in the latest <strong>Vinexpo</strong>/IWSR Report<br />
released last year. This will make China the<br />
second most valuable market by 2021 behind<br />
the US.<br />
The decision to locate the new exhibition<br />
in Shanghai reflects the fact that the city<br />
is a key import destination for wine and<br />
spirits producers worldwide. <strong>Vinexpo</strong>’s aim<br />
is to create new development solutions<br />
for its clients through the Group’s 20-year<br />
experience in Asia-Pacific, and by continuing<br />
its recent Chinese e-commerce partnership<br />
with leading Asian e-retailer, Alibaba.<br />
The launch of <strong>Vinexpo</strong> Shanghai has been<br />
welcomed by leading players in the domestic<br />
market, who will have opportunities to<br />
do business, network and stay ahead of<br />
industry trends via meetings, tastings and<br />
masterclasses. Betty Cheng, Director of<br />
Alcohol, Tmall Alibaba said: “We are thrilled<br />
to join <strong>Vinexpo</strong> on their newest project<br />
in Shanghai. Our first collaboration with<br />
<strong>Vinexpo</strong> on Tmall Wine’s New Retail, to<br />
showcase future ideas relating to Tmall’s<br />
concept of Future Bars in Hong Kong, was<br />
a great success. We will continue to work<br />
with <strong>Vinexpo</strong> to promote the Tmall Wine New<br />
Retail Concept globally”<br />
